Does JavaScript use UTF-8 or UTF-16?

Most JavaScript engines use UTF-16 encoding, so let’s detail into UTF-16. UTF-16 (the long name: 16-bit Unicode Transformation Format) is a variable-length encoding: Code points from BMP are encoded using a single code unit of 16-bit. Code points from astral planes are encoded using two code units of 16-bit each.

Is Ñ UTF-8?

Character ñ (U+00F1) is encoded using UTF-8 as the two bytes 11000011 10110001 ( 0xC3 0xB1 ). These two bytes are decoded using ISO 8859-1 as the two characters ñ . So, you are most likely using UTF-8 to encode the character as bytes, and ISO 8859-1 (Latin-1, as guessed by Sajmon) to decode the bytes as characters.

Why does js use UTF-16?

JS does require UTF-16, because the surrogate pairs of non-BMP characters are separable in JS strings. Any JS implementation using UTF-8 would have to convert to UTF-16 for proper answers to . length and array indexing on strings. Still doesn’t mean that it has to store the strings in UTF-16.

Are Japanese characters UTF-8?

The Unicode Standard supports all of the CJK characters from JIS X 0208, JIS X 0212, JIS X 0221, or JIS X 0213, for example, and many more. This is true no matter which encoding form of Unicode is used: UTF-8, UTF-16, or UTF-32.

Are JS strings UTF-16?

While a JavaScript source file can have any kind of encoding, JavaScript will then convert it internally to UTF-16 before executing it. JavaScript strings are all UTF-16 sequences, as the ECMAScript standard says: When a String contains actual textual data, each element is considered to be a single UTF-16 code unit.

How do I use Unicode symbols in HTML?

You can enter any Unicode character in an HTML file by taking its decimal numeric character reference and adding an ampersand and a hash at the front and a semi-colon at the end, for example — should display as an em dash (—). This is the method used in the Unicode test pages.
